California Secretary of State Overview
The California Secretary of State plays a key role in the administration of business entities within the state. Serving as a central hub for registrations and business registrations, the agency oversees a range of company formations to the management of business documentation. Start-ups and established businesses alike rely on the services provided by the Secretary of State to ensure conformance with regulatory requirements and rules. By utilizing their databases and databases, businesses can manage the complexities of being and operations in California.
One of the main features that the California Secretary of State offers is the California business lookup tool. This online resource allows individuals to obtain a wealth of information regarding entities registered in the region. If someone is looking to confirm the status of a business, search for an limited liability company, or conduct a name availability, this tool provides detailed insights, including details about entities, filing history, and status of good standing. This clarity is essential for fostering credibility and integrity within California’s commercial environment.
Additionally, the SoS's office handles essential filings, such as Business Information Statements and annual reports, which are critical for maintaining a business’s active status. This process ensures that the public has access to up-to-date information about entities operating in the state, facilitating wise decisions. Employing the Entity Search for Businesses
The Business Entity Search provided by the California Secretary of State is an indispensable tool for business founders and business proprietors. This web-based resource allows searchers to search for businesses registered in California, including incorporated entities, limited liability companies (LLCs), and joint ventures. By submitting specific details such as a business name or registration number, individuals can swiftly access key details about a company's standing and registration.
With the Entity Search, individuals can check whether a business is in compliance, review its filing history, and obtain the registration number. This information is important for anyone evaluating collaborations, investments, or other business relationships, as it helps ensure that the entities involved are valid and adhering with state regulations. The tool is also useful for checking the open status of a company name, allowing business owners to avoid potential conflicts.
